Steely, cold, and downright awesome. That's what the Scion iQ-MR by Tatsu represents. The car is headed to the 2011 SEMA Auto Show->ke216 as part of the Scion->ke79 contingent and the industrial-looking exterior makes us pine for the days when less was definitely more.

To add some spunk to the iQ-MR, Tatsu added some graphics from G1 Design while the exterior panels come from Specialty Cars. Other notable parts of the iQ-MR's exterior include a KW Variant 3 Suspension system and a new set of 15" Axis Wheels from Sakura that have been wrapped around RT615 Falken Tires with 4-pot piston Fastbrakes. Meanwhile, the interior of the iQ MR is pretty much bare and bones with little sticks and stones. The cagework and the interior paneling come courtesy of Specialty Cars while the seats, steering wheel, window net, and belts all come from Sparco.

As for performance, Tatsu gave the Scion iQ a new Mavrik Motorsports engine with 292 duration, stock-lift webcamshafts and a Micro Image clutch kit, a lightened flywheel, and an AEM engine management system.
